Job Summary

  • The role involves communicating regularly with residents and their families about Plans of Care and treatment protocols.
  • The incumbent must organize and prioritize daily work by assessing the needs of new, current, and discharging residents.
  • The position requires coordinating care with various providers and facilities while maintaining accurate charting and timely paperwork.
